| # Pub/Sub Multi-Agent System - Example Configurations |
|
|
| **Note**: This deployment includes **phi4-mini** (general purpose), **MedAIBase/MedGemma1.5:4b** (medical/healthcare), and **deepseek-coder:1.3b** (coding) models. |
|
|
| **Important**: Use `{question}` in prompts to access the user's question, `{schema}` for database schema, and `{input}` for messages from subscribed topics (all case insensitive). |
|
|
| ## Example 1: Natural Language to SQL Pipeline (using phi4-mini) |
|
|
| ### Agent 1: Question Analyzer |
| - **Title**: Question Analyzer |
| - **Prompt**: |
| ``` |
| Given this database schema: |
| {schema} |
| |
| User question: {question} |
| |
| Analyze the question and identify: |
| 1. What tables are needed |
| 2. What columns are needed |
| 3. What the user wants to retrieve |
| |
| Respond with a clear analysis. |
| ``` |
| - **Model**: phi4-mini |
| - **Subscribe Topic**: START |
| - **Publish Topic**: QUESTION_ANALYZED |
| |
| ### Agent 2: SQL Generator |
| - **Title**: SQL Generator |
| - **Prompt**: |
| ``` |
| Based on this analysis: |
| {input} |
| |
| Database schema: |
| {schema} |
| |
| Original question: {question} |
| |
| Generate a SQL query that answers the user's question. |
| Return ONLY the SQL query, no explanation. |
| ``` |
| - **Model**: phi4-mini |
| - **Subscribe Topic**: QUESTION_ANALYZED |
| - **Publish Topic**: SQL_GENERATED |
| |
| ### Agent 3: SQL Validator |
| - **Title**: SQL Validator |
| - **Prompt**: |
| ``` |
| Check if this SQL query is valid and correct: |
| {input} |
| |
| Schema: |
| {schema} |
| |
| If valid, return "VALID: " followed by the query. |
| If invalid, return "INVALID: " followed by the corrected query. |
| ``` |
| - **Model**: phi4-mini |
| - **Subscribe Topic**: SQL_GENERATED |
| - **Publish Topic**: FINAL |

| ## Example 3: Code Review and Debugging (Using DeepSeek Coder) |
|
|
| **User Question**: "Review this Python function for bugs" |
|
|
| **Data Source:** |
| - Label: `Code` |
| - Content: |
| ```python |
| def calculate_average(numbers): |
| total = 0 |
| for num in numbers: |
| total += num |
| return total / len(numbers) |
| ``` |
|
|
| ### Agent 1: Bug Detector |
| - **Title**: Bug Detector |
| - **Prompt**: |
| ``` |
| Review this code for bugs: |
| |
| {Code} |
| |
| Identify any bugs, edge cases, or potential issues. |
| ``` |
| - **Model**: deepseek-coder:1.3b |
| - **Subscribe Topic**: START |
| - **Publish Topic**: BUGS_FOUND |
| |
| ### Agent 2: Code Fixer |
| - **Title**: Code Fixer |
| - **Prompt**: |
| ``` |
| Based on these identified issues: |
| {input} |
| |
| Original code: |
| {Code} |
| |
| Provide the corrected code with fixes for all issues. |
| ``` |
| - **Model**: deepseek-coder:1.3b |
| - **Subscribe Topic**: BUGS_FOUND |
| - **Publish Topic**: FINAL |

| ## Tips for Creating Effective Agents |
| |
| 1. **Clear Subscribe/Publish Topics**: Use descriptive names like "SQL_GENERATED" not just "STEP2" |
| |
| 2. **Prompt Placeholders**: |
| - Use `{question}` for the user's input question |
| - Use `{input}` for the message from the subscribed topic |
| - Use `{schema}` to access the database schema |
| - All three can be used together in any prompt |
| |
| 3. **Model Selection**: |
| - **phi4-mini**: Versatile general-purpose model - text analysis, SQL, reasoning, classification |
| - **cniongolo/biomistral**: Medical and scientific tasks - diagnosis, clinical reasoning, biomedical analysis |
| |
| 4. **Final Results**: |
| - Publish to topic "FINAL" to display results in the Final Result box |
| - Only the last agent in your chain should publish to FINAL |
| |
| 4. **Chain Design**: |
| - Start simple with 2-3 agents |
| - Each agent should have ONE clear purpose |
| - Test each agent individually first |
| |
| 5. **Error Handling**: |
| - If an agent has no subscribers for its publish topic, the chain stops |
| - Make sure START has at least one subscriber |
| - Check that all topics form a connected chain |
| |
| 6. **Debugging**: |
| - Watch the execution log carefully |
| - Check which topics have subscribers |
| - Verify message flow through the bus |
